On Fri, 7 Feb 2020 at 10:01, Alex Bennée <address@hidden> wrote:
> -static void decode_RV32_64C0(DisasContext *ctx)
> +static void decode_RV32_64C0(DisasContext *ctx, uint16_t opcode)
> {
> - uint8_t funct3 = extract32(ctx->opcode, 13, 3);
> - uint8_t rd_rs2 = GET_C_RS2S(ctx->opcode);
> - uint8_t rs1s = GET_C_RS1S(ctx->opcode);
> + uint8_t funct3 = extract32(opcode, 13, 3);
We noticed that a uint16_t opcode is passed into this function and
then passed on to extract32().
This is a minor point, but the extract32() will validate the start and
length values passed in according to 32 bits, not 16 bits.
static inline uint32_t extract32(uint32_t value, int start, int length)
{
assert(start >= 0 && length > 0 && length <= 32 - start);
Since we have an extract32() and extract64(), maybe we could add an
extract16() and use it here?
